A Floral Paradise: The Botanical Gardens

The Botanical Gardens are a captivating experience for nature lovers and anyone seeking tranquillity amidst the vibrant colours of tropical plants. Established in the 18th century, the gardens were initially a part of a plantation but have since been transformed into a beautifully landscaped area featuring an array of local and exotic plants.

The Healing Mineral Baths

Another highlight of the Botanical Gardens is the natural mineral baths, sourced from the nearby Sulphur Springs. The warm waters are believed to have therapeutic properties, providing a perfect opportunity to relax and rejuvenate after exploring the gardens. Many visitors take a dip in the baths, enjoying the calming atmosphere while surrounded by the lush greenery.

The Majestic Diamond Falls

Adjacent to the Botanical Gardens lies Diamond Falls, a stunning waterfall that adds to the enchanting experience of this area. The falls are a popular spot for both photography and sightseeing, attracting visitors with their beauty and serene environment.

A Natural Wonder

Diamond Falls is known for its unique mineral content, which causes the water to change colours, ranging from vibrant greens to deep blues and even rusty reds. This mesmerising phenomenon is a result of the minerals present in the surrounding volcanic soil, creating a picturesque backdrop that’s perfect for capturing memorable photos.

The waterfall cascades down into a mineral-rich pool, where visitors can appreciate the natural beauty and even take a swim. However, swimming is not always permitted, so be sure to check local guidelines before jumping in.

Historical Significance

The falls have a rich history, dating back to the 18th century when they were discovered by the French. The site was once part of a sugar plantation, and remnants of this history can still be seen today. Walking along the paths leading to the falls, you’ll find informational plaques detailing the area’s heritage, adding depth to your visit.
